| Summary: | Black Périgord truffle is highly appreciated for its unique aroma, however, its seasonal perishability restricts its year-round availability. To extend the availability of the natural truffle aroma throughout the year, this thesis aimed to explore the potential of extraction and encapsulation techniques to process the black truffle into a natural flavouring ingredient for food application. |
